3. Initial Setup and Charging

3.1. Charging the Headphones

Before first use, fully charge your headphones. A full charge takes approximately 1.5 hours and provides up to 7 hours of battery life.

  1. Connect the magnetic charging cable to the charging port on your headphones.
  2. Connect the USB end of the cable to a standard USB power adapter (not included) or a computer's USB port.
  3. The LED indicator on the headphones will show charging status (refer to LED indicator section for details).

3.2. Transferring Music to MP3 Player

The headphones feature a built-in 32GB MP3 player for offline music playback, especially useful for swimming where Bluetooth signals are unreliable.

  1. Download audio files (MP3, WMA, WAV, APE, FLAC formats supported) to your computer.
  2. Connect the headphones to your computer using the magnetic charging cable.
  3. The headphones will appear as a removable disk drive on your computer.
  4. Open the drive and drag and drop your audio files into the designated folder.

4. Operating Instructions

4.1. Power On/Off

  • Power On: Long press the Power button for 3 seconds.
  • Power Off: Long press the Power button for 3 seconds.

4.2. Mode Switching (Bluetooth / MP3)

The headphones support two modes: Bluetooth for wireless connection and MP3 for internal storage playback.

  • Switch Mode: Click the Power button twice to toggle between Bluetooth mode and MP3 mode.
  • Important Note for Swimming: Bluetooth signals do not transmit effectively underwater. Always switch to MP3 mode for swimming activities.

4.3. Bluetooth Pairing

To connect your headphones to a Bluetooth-enabled device:

  1. Ensure the headphones are in Bluetooth mode (double-click Power button if necessary).
  2. On your device (smartphone, tablet, etc.), enable Bluetooth and search for available devices.
  3. Select "SurfAudio X26" (or similar) from the list to pair.
  4. A voice prompt will confirm successful pairing.

4.4. Button Functions

The headphones feature intuitive controls for media playback and calls:

ActionButton Press
Play/PauseClick Power button once
Volume UpClick '+' button once
Volume DownClick '-' button once
Next SongDouble-click '+' button
Previous SongDouble-click '-' button
Answer/End CallClick Power button once
Reject CallLong press Power button for 2 seconds
Activate Voice AssistantLong press '+' button for 2 seconds
Switch Bluetooth/MP3 ModeClick Power button twice
MP3 Shuffle/Sequential PlayIn MP3 Mode, press and hold '+' button

5. Care and Maintenance

  • Cleaning: Wipe the headphones with a soft, damp cloth. Do not use harsh chemicals or abrasive cleaners.
  • Drying after Water Exposure: After swimming or heavy sweating, gently shake off excess water and allow the headphones to air dry completely before charging or connecting to a computer.
  • Storage: Store the headphones in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ight and extreme temperatures.
  • Charging Port: Ensure the magnetic charging port is clean and dry before connecting the charging cable to prevent corrosion.

6. Troubleshooting

ProblemPossible CauseSolution
Headphones do not power on.Low battery.Charge the headphones fully.
Cannot connect via Bluetooth.Headphones not in Bluetooth mode; device Bluetooth off; out of range.Ensure headphones are in Bluetooth mode. Turn on device Bluetooth. Move device closer to headphones (within 10 meters). Re-pair if necessary.
No sound in MP3 mode.No music files loaded; headphones not in MP3 mode; volume too low.Transfer music files to the headphones. Switch to MP3 mode. Increase volume.
Sound quality is poor.Improper fit; low battery; interference.Adjust headphones for optimal bone conduction contact. Charge headphones. Move away from sources of interference.
Bluetooth not working underwater.Bluetooth signals cannot transmit through water.Switch to MP3 mode for underwater use.
